Compile time performance improvements focusing on interpret-only.

Reduce virtual method dispatch in the method verifier and make more code
inline-able.
Add a StringPiece with const char* equality operator to avoid redundant
StringPieces and strlens.
Remove back link from register line to verifier and pass as argument to reduce
size of RegisterLine.
Remove instruction length from instruction flags and compute from the
instruction, again to reduce size.
Add suspend checks to resolve and verify to allow for more easy monitor
inflation and reduce contention on Locks::thread_list_suspend_thread_lock_.
Change ThrowEarlierClassFailure to throw pre-allocated exception.
Avoid calls to Thread::Current() by passing self.
Template specialize IsValidClassName.
Make ANR reporting with SIGQUIT run using checkpoints rather than suspending
all threads. This makes the stack/lock analysis less lock error prone.
Extra Barrier assertions and condition variable time out is now returned as a
boolean both from Barrier and ConditionVariable::Wait.

2 threaded host x86-64 interpret-only numbers from 341 samples:
Before change: Avg 176.137ms 99% CI 3.468ms to 1060.770ms
After change: Avg 139.163% 99% CI 3.027ms to 838.257ms
Reduction in average compile time after change is 20.9%.
Slow-down without change is 26.5%.

Bug: 17471626 - Fix bug where RegTypeCache::JavaLangObject/String/Class/Throwable
could return unresolved type when class loading is disabled.
Bug: 17398101
